Если комбинация клавиш Alt+Enter перестала выполнять перенос строки внутри ячейки, это чаще всего указывает на то, что табличный процессор не находится в режиме редактирования содержимого конкретной ячейки или активен конфликтующий макрос. Пользователь может нажать сочетание клавиш, но курсор просто перескочит на строку ниже, игнорируя команду принудительного разрыва текста, что делает невозможным форматирование многострочных адресов или списков внутри одной ячейки. В некоторых случаях проблема кроется в аппаратном залипании клавиши Alt или переключении раскладки клавиатуры, когда система перестает воспринимать команду как стандартную функцию Excel.
Часто причиной сбоя становится активированный режим «Замены» или специфические настройки надстроек, которые перехватывают глобальные горячие клавиши. Когда стандартный механизм ввода игнорирует команду, необходимо последовательно проверить состояние ячейки, наличие выделенного диапазона и системные конфликты программ. Ниже мы детально разберем технические аспекты работы этой функции и методы устранения неполадок, которые помогут вернуть привычную функциональность программы.
Проверка режима редактирования ячейки
Самая распространенная причина, по которой Альт+Энтер не срабатывает, заключается в том, что ячейка не переведена в режим правки. Для активации многострочного ввода курсор должен мигать непосредственно внутри текста ячейки, а не просто выделять ее рамкой. Если вы просто кликните по ячейке один раз, программа находится в режиме навигации, и нажатие Enter всегда будет перемещать выделение вниз, игнорируя модификатор Alt.
Чтобы исправить это, необходимо выполнить двойной клик левой кнопкой мыши по целевой ячейке или нажать клавишу F2 на клавиатуре. Только после появления мигающего курсора внутри текстового поля команда переноса строки будет обработана корректно. В этом состоянии система понимает, что пользователь хочет изменить содержимое, а не переместиться по листу.
Важно отметить, что при работе с большими массивами данных двойной клик может быть неудобным. В таких случаях использование клавиши F2 является более профессиональным и быстрым способом перехода в режим редактирования. Если и после этого команда не работает, стоит проверить, не заблокирован ли лист защитой, так как в защищенных ячейках изменение структуры текста может быть запрещено администратором файла.
⚠️ Внимание: Если ячейка защищена паролем или лист закрыт от изменений, вы не сможете изменить форматирование текста, даже находясь в режиме редактирования. Снимите защиту через вкладку «Рецензирование», прежде чем пытаться изменить содержимое.
Конфликты клавиатуры и системные настройки
Иногда проблема носит не программный, а аппаратный характер или связана с драйверами клавиатуры. Если физическая клавиша Alt загрязнена или имеет механический дефект, сигнал может не проходить в систему. Также стоит проверить, не включена ли функция «Залипание клавиш» в операционной системе, которая часто активируется после пятикратного нажатия модификаторов и может искажать ввод комбинаций.
В операционной системе Windows существуют специальные возможности, которые могут вмешиваться в работу горячих клавиш. Например, если включена фильтрация ввода, система может игнорировать повторные или быстрые нажатия. Проверьте настройки в панели управления, найдите раздел «Специальные возможности» и убедитесь, что функции залипания и фильтрации отключены для нормальной работы офисного пакета.
Еще одним фактором может быть раскладка клавиатуры. В редких случаях при переключении на нестандартные языковые профили (например, некоторые вариации английского для программистов) сочетания клавиш могут переназначаться. Попробуйте временно переключиться на стандартную русскую или английскую (США) раскладку и проверить работоспособность команды.
Влияние надстроек и макросов на работу клавиш
Расширенный функционал Excel часто дополняется сторонними надстройками или пользовательскими макросами, написанными на языке VBA. Эти скрипты могут перехватывать глобальные события клавиатуры, блокируя стандартное поведение комбинаций. Если в файле присутствует код, обрабатыва событие OnKey, он может принудительно переназначать действие Alt+Enter на другую функцию или отключать его полностью.
Для диагностики этой проблемы попробуйте запустить Excel в безопасном режиме. Для этого зажмите клавишу Ctrl при запуске приложения и подтвердите вход в безопасный режим. Если в этом режиме комбинация работает исправно, значит, конфликт вызывает одна из установленных надстроек. Вам потребуется последовательно отключать их через меню «Файл» -> «Параметры» -> «Надстройки», чтобы найти виновника.
Особое внимание следует уделить надстройкам для работы с ERP-системами, плагинам для работы с PDF или специализированным бухгалтерским модулям. Они часто имеют свои собственные горячие клавиши для быстрого доступа к функциям, которые могут пересекаться со стандартными сочетаниями Windows и Office.
Как отключить макросы для проверки
Перейдите в Файл -> Параметры -> Центр управления безопасностью -> Параметры центра управления безопасностью -> Параметры макросов. Выберите"Отключить все макросы с уведомлением" и перезапустите программу.
Специфика работы в macOS и кроссплатформенные различия
Пользователи компьютеров Apple Mac часто сталкиваются с путаницей, так как логика работы модификаторов в macOS отличается от Windows. Стандартная комбинация для переноса строки внутри ячейки на Маке — это Control+Option+Enter или просто Option+Command+Enter в зависимости от версии Office. Использование привычного Alt (который на Маке часто соответствует Option) вместе с Enter может не давать ожидаемого результата из-за различий в маппинге клавиш.
В последних версиях Microsoft 365 для macOS разработчики стараются унифицировать сочетания, но старые привычки или настройки эмуляции могут вносить свои корреквы. Если вы работаете в виртуальной машине или через удаленный рабочий стол, нажатия клавиш могут интерпретироваться хост-системой, а не гостевой, что приводит к потере команд.
Также стоит учитывать разницу в расположении клавиши Enter на разных типах клавиатур (ноутбучных и полноразмерных). На компактных клавиатурах ноутбуков Mac сочетание может требовать использования функциональной клавиши Fn. Попробуйте комбинацию Fn+Control+Option+Enter, если стандартные варианты не срабатывают.
Альтернативные методы вставки разрыва строки
Если стандартный способ не работает из-за поломки клавиатуры или программного сбоя, можно воспользоваться альтернативными методами форматирования текста. Один из них — использование формулы с функцией СИМВОЛ (или CHAR в английской версии). Код символа перевода строки в таблице ASCII равен 10.
Вы можете составить формулу сцепления, например: =A1 & СИМВОЛ(10) & B1. Чтобы этот метод сработал, необходимо обязательно включить в ячейке с формулой опцию «Переносить текст». Это позволяет программно создавать многострочные структуры, что особенно полезно при автоматической генерации отчетов.
Еще один способ — использование окна «Вставка символа». Перейдите на вкладку «Вставка», выберите «Символ», в наборе укажите «Основная латиница» и найдите символ перевода строки (хотя визуально его там может не быть, код 000A). Однако этот метод менее удобен для быстрой работы, чем горячие клавиши.
Диагностика через таблицу симптомов
Для точного определения причины неполадки рекомендуется проанализировать поведение программы при различных условиях. Ниже приведена таблица, которая поможет классифицировать проблему по наблюдаемым симптомам и выбрать верное направление решения.
| Симптом | Вероятная причина | Действие |
|---|---|---|
| Курсор переходит на новую ячейку | Ячейка не в режиме редактирования | Нажать F2 или сделать двойной клик |
| Ничего не происходит | Конфликт макроса или надстройки | Запустить Excel в безопасном режиме |
| Вставляется странный символ | Неверная раскладка или кодировка | Проверить языковые настройки Windows |
| Работает только на одном листе | Защита конкретного листа | Снять защиту с листа |
Анализ поведения программы в разных сценариях позволяет быстро отсечь неподходящие гипотезы. Если проблема наблюдается только в одном конкретном файле, скорее всего, дело в его внутренней структуре или макросах. Если же комбинация не работает во всех файлах и даже в новых книгах, проблема носит системный характер.
Важно также проверить, не изменен ли стандартный клавиши Enter в настройках самого Excel. Перейдите в Файл -> Параметры -> Дополнительно и посмотрите блок «Параметры правки». Там можно изменить направление перемещения курсора после нажатия Enter, но это не должно влиять на работу модификатора Alt, если он не заблокирован системой.
☑️ Диагностика проблемы
Часто задаваемые вопросы (FAQ)
Почему Alt+Enter не работает, хотя ячейка в режиме редактирования?
Если вы находитесь в режиме редактирования (мигает курсор), но перенос не происходит, возможно, в файле активен макрос, перехватывающий это сочетание клавиш. Также проверьте, не включена ли фильтрация ввода в Windows или не залеплена ли физически клавиша.
Какая комбинация клавиш заменяет Alt+Enter на Mac?
На компьютерах Apple macOS для переноса строки внутри ячейки обычно используется сочетание Control+Option+Enter или Option+Command+Enter. В некоторых версиях Excel для Mac может работать просто Control+Enter, если перенастроены клавиши.
Можно ли сделать перенос строки с помощью формулы?
Да, используйте функцию СИМВОЛ(10) в формуле сцепления. Например: =A1 & СИМВОЛ(10) & B1. Обязательно включите опцию «Переносить текст» в формате ячейки, чтобы разрыв отобразился корректно.
Влияет ли версия Excel на работу горячих клавиш?
В старых версиях (2003, 2007) логика могла отличаться, но в современных версиях (2016, 2019, 365) принцип един. Однако в веб-версии Excel (Excel Online) комбинация может не работать или работать иначе, так как браузеры перехватывают некоторые сочетания клавиш.
Что делать, если клавиша Alt залипла?
Попробуйте несколько раз нажать и отпустить клавишу Alt. Если это не помогает, используйте экранную клавиатуру (введите"Экранная клавиатура" в поиске Windows), чтобы проверить, регистрируется ли нажатие системой. Также поможет перезагрузка компьютера.
⚠️ Внимание: При работе с веб-версией Excel (в браузере) некоторые сочетания клавиш могут блокироваться самим браузером (например, Chrome или Firefox). В таком случае используйте контекстное меню правой кнопкой мыши или формулы для вставки разрывов.
В заключение, стабильная работа функции переноса строки критически важна для правильного отображения данных. Если ни один из программных методов не помог, рассмотрите возможность проверки клавиатуры на другом устройстве, чтобы исключить аппаратную неисправность. Правильная настройка среды ensures эффективность вашей работы с таблицами.